+/** @file
+ * All disaster/easter egg vehicles are handled here.
+ * The general flow of control for the disaster vehicles is as follows:
+ * <ol>
+ * <li>Initialize the disaster in a disaster specific way (eg start position,
+ *     possible target, etc.) Disaster_XXX_Init() function
+ * <li>Add a subtype to a disaster, which is an index into the function array
+ *     that handles the vehicle's ticks.
+ * <li>Run the disaster vehicles each tick until their target has been reached,
+ *     this happens in the DisasterTick_XXX() functions. In here, a vehicle's
+ *     state is kept by v->current_order.dest variable. Each achieved sub-target
+ *     will increase this value, and the last one will remove the disaster itself
+ * </ol>
+ * @see ChunkHandler
+ * @see SaveLoad
+ */
